Biography

Joe Matzzie is a songwriter, guitarist and vocalist. His songs reflect a love and passion for storytelling with a prosodic sincerity. Growing up in the post-industrial comic book that is Pittsburgh, PA Joe began playing guitar at the age of five. His first performance experience was in the Our Lady of Grace church folk group at the age of ten. An obsessed fan of songs, he would pour over the music of The Beatles, Gordon Lightfoot and John Denver, pondering the meaning of such obtuse lyrics as “She’s got a ticket to ride and she don’t care”.

Moving to New York City after graduation from Duquesne University School of Music, Joe founded the five-piece band Joe Matzzie Beyond Belief and began playing clubs such as The Continental, CBs Gallery and Arlene Grocery. He produced and released the EP The First 20 Minutes and then the full length album It’s All True, in the process founding his own record label U.S.Records and publishing company There’s Been a Publishing.

At the same time his love of acoustic, folk and traditional styles of music led him to the festive world of Renaissance fairs. Joe was a founding member of the group Mince Pye who performed at the New York Renaissance Faire and garnered a huge underground following at such events as the New York City Witches’ Ball. Over the years he has performed in styles as diverse as Renaissance, Medieval, Traditional Celtic, Bluegrass, Gypsy Jazz, Old Time Fiddle Music, Macedonian Gypsy Folk and Hawaiian.

Disillusioned by the process of being a do-it-yourself recording artist, Joe turned away from writing songs after 2001, and turned to composing for film and freelancing as a guitarist. He also assisted other film composers with hardware and software support, music transcription and orchestration. Joe’s compositions have appeared in movies, television, radio, web videos, theater and interactive games.

In 2013 Joe launched a successful Kickstarter campaign to fan-fund a new album of songs titled This Box Makes Noise. The album is due out this spring and is a collaboration with producer Brian Packer. It also features Nate Laguzza on drums and Adam Popick on bass. This Box Makes Noise signals Joe’s return to the musical medium that originally captured his imagination and inspired his heart so many years ago.
